Siemens 6AV7422-2FC03-0AS0 System-Ready HMI for SIMATIC MP 377 Control Architecture

The Siemens 6AV7422-2FC03-0AS0 is a high-performance Multi Panel operator interface engineered for seamless Contextual Integration within SIMATIC MP 377 distributed control architectures. Rather than functioning as a standalone display unit, this HMI panel serves as the human-machine interface layer within a fully coordinated automation hierarchy — bridging operator command inputs with real-time process data flowing from field-level I/O modules, CPU controllers, and communication gateways. Its role in the control system is not merely visual; it is a structural node that enables operators to monitor, diagnose, and intervene across multiple control layers simultaneously.

In modern industrial automation, the HMI layer must maintain synchronization with the control layer at all times. The 6AV7422-2FC03-0AS0 achieves this through its native PROFINET and MPI/PROFIBUS DP communication interfaces, allowing it to exchange process variables, alarm states, and recipe data with SIMATIC S7-300 and S7-400 series CPUs — such as the CPU 315-2 PN/DP or CPU 416-3 PN/DP — without introducing latency into the control loop. This tight coupling between the HMI and the PLC layer is fundamental to maintaining system consistency in high-throughput manufacturing and process control environments.

At the I/O layer, the 6AV7422-2FC03-0AS0 visualizes signals aggregated by ET 200M and ET 200S distributed I/O stations connected via PROFIBUS DP. Operators can monitor analog input values from pressure transmitters, flow meters, and temperature sensors in real time, while simultaneously issuing setpoint adjustments or discrete output commands through the touchscreen interface. This direct visibility into the I/O layer reduces diagnostic time during fault conditions and supports faster recommissioning after planned maintenance shutdowns.

The network layer integration of this panel extends to SIMATIC NET CP communication processors and Industrial Ethernet switches, enabling the HMI to participate in plant-wide SCADA architectures. When deployed alongside a WinCC SCADA server or a SIMATIC PCS 7 process control system, the 6AV7422-2FC03-0AS0 can serve as a local operator station while remaining synchronized with the central historian and alarm management system. This multi-level network participation is essential in redundant control architectures where operator stations must remain operational even during partial network failures.

Power supply stability is a prerequisite for uninterrupted HMI operation. The 6AV7422-2FC03-0AS0 is designed to operate from a 24 VDC supply, compatible with SITOP PSU100S and SITOP modular power supply units commonly deployed in SIMATIC control cabinets. Proper power conditioning at the panel level prevents display corruption and communication dropouts that can occur in electrically noisy industrial environments, particularly in applications involving variable frequency drives, large motor starters, or arc welding equipment in the same facility.

From an execution layer perspective, the 6AV7422-2FC03-0AS0 supports recipe management and batch control visualization, making it suitable for applications in pharmaceutical manufacturing, food and beverage processing, and chemical dosing systems where precise parameter control is required. Operators can load, modify, and transfer recipe datasets directly from the panel to the connected S7 CPU, reducing the risk of manual data entry errors and accelerating product changeover cycles on flexible manufacturing lines.

Long-term maintainability is a core design consideration for this panel. The 6AV7422-2FC03-0AS0 is compatible with SIMATIC WinCC flexible engineering software, allowing control engineers to update screen layouts, add new process variables, or reconfigure alarm thresholds without replacing hardware. This software-level flexibility extends the operational lifespan of the panel and reduces total cost of ownership over multi-year production cycles. Architecture Specification Table

Parameter Specification
System Role HMI Operator Panel — Human-Machine Interface Layer
Product Series SIMATIC MP 377 Multi Panel
SKU / Order Number 6AV7422-2FC03-0AS0
Brand / Manufacturer Siemens AG, Germany
Display Type TFT Color Touchscreen
Operating Voltage 24 VDC (SELV)
Communication Interfaces PROFINET (Ethernet), MPI, PROFIBUS DP
Compatible Controllers SIMATIC S7-300, S7-400, WinCC, PCS 7
Engineering Software SIMATIC WinCC flexible 2008 SP3 or later
Operating Temperature 0 °C to +50 °C (panel front)
Protection Rating IP65 (front panel)
Installation Panel cutout mounting, portrait or landscape
Country of Origin Germany

Coordinated Control System Design

The 6AV7422-2FC03-0AS0 achieves its full potential when deployed as part of a coordinated SIMATIC control architecture. At the controller level, it communicates directly with SIMATIC S7-400 CPUs such as the CPU 414-3 PN/DP and CPU 417-4, which serve as the central processing nodes for complex process control loops. For smaller machine-level applications, integration with the S7-300 CPU 315-2 PN/DP provides a cost-effective control backbone while maintaining full HMI compatibility.

Distributed I/O expansion is handled through ET 200M remote I/O stations connected via PROFIBUS DP, with SM 321 digital input modules and SM 331 analog input modules feeding real-time process values to the HMI display. In cabinet-level installations, IM 153-2 interface modules manage the communication between the PROFIBUS master and the distributed I/O racks, ensuring deterministic data exchange even in electrically demanding environments.

Network-level redundancy is supported through SCALANCE X208 Industrial Ethernet switches, which provide the physical network infrastructure for PROFINET communication between the HMI panel, the S7 CPU, and any connected SCADA servers. For applications requiring high-availability communication, SCALANCE X-200 ring topology configurations can be implemented to eliminate single points of network failure.

Power distribution within the control cabinet is managed by SITOP PSU100S 24 VDC power supply units, which provide regulated, filtered DC power to both the HMI panel and the associated I/O modules. Application in Layered Automation Systems

In manufacturing and assembly line automation, the 6AV7422-2FC03-0AS0 serves as the primary operator interface for production line supervisors, displaying cycle times, part counts, reject rates, and machine status across multiple workstations simultaneously. Its large touchscreen format allows operators to navigate between process screens without requiring a separate keyboard or mouse, reducing operator fatigue during extended production shifts.

In power generation and electrical substation applications, this HMI panel integrates with SIMATIC S7-400 controllers managing transformer protection relays, circuit breaker status monitoring, and load balancing algorithms. The panel’s PROFINET connectivity allows it to receive real-time data from IEC 61850-compliant protection devices via communication gateways, providing substation operators with a unified view of the electrical network state.

In water treatment and wastewater management facilities, the 6AV7422-2FC03-0AS0 supports visualization of multi-stage filtration processes, chemical dosing sequences, and pump station control loops. Its IP65-rated front panel allows installation in humid or splash-prone environments without requiring additional protective enclosures, reducing installation costs in outdoor pump stations and wet well control rooms.

In petrochemical and refinery applications, the panel operates within SIL-capable control architectures where it visualizes process variables from SIMATIC S7-400H redundant controllers. While the HMI itself is not a safety-rated device, its ability to display safety system status and operator acknowledgment prompts makes it an essential component of the overall functional safety architecture.

Architecture Engineering FAQ

Q1: Is the 6AV7422-2FC03-0AS0 compatible with both PROFIBUS DP and PROFINET simultaneously?
Yes. The SIMATIC MP 377 panel supports concurrent communication over MPI/PROFIBUS DP and PROFINET Ethernet interfaces. This allows the panel to connect to legacy S7-300 systems via PROFIBUS while simultaneously accessing a WinCC server or SCADA system over Ethernet, making it suitable for hybrid architectures during phased modernization projects.

Q2: What engineering software is required, and can existing WinCC flexible projects be reused?
The 6AV7422-2FC03-0AS0 is engineered using SIMATIC WinCC flexible 2008 SP3 or later. Existing WinCC flexible projects developed for other MP 377 panel variants can be adapted with minimal rework, as the software supports panel type migration wizards. This significantly reduces engineering time when standardizing HMI platforms across multiple production lines or plant sites.
